        한강하구지역에서 월동하는 재두루미(Grus vipio)의 개체군 감소

        이화수(Hwa-Su Lee),신주열(Ju-Yeol Shin),이시완(Si-Wan Lee),강태한(Tae-Han Kang),윤순영(Soon-Young Yoon),김정수(Jungsoo Kim) 한국조류학회II 2012 한국조류학회지 Vol.19 No.4

        김포시와 고양시 일대의 한강하구 지역은 우리나라에서 재두루미의 가장 중요한 월동지 및 중간기착지로 알려져 있지만, 이 지역의 조류 서식환경은 심각한 개발압력과 인간의 간섭으로 인해 지속적으로 나빠지고 있다. 따라서 본 연구에서는 2007-2008년과 2011-2012년의 월동시기에 본 지역에 도래하는 재두루미를 대상으로 월동 개체군 크기 변화와 월동지역 내에서 과거와 현재의 취식지역 이용 현황 등을 조사하여 개발행위가 이들의 서식에 미치는 영향을 확인하였다. 본 지역에서 월동하는 재두루미 개체군은 평균 124.9개체(2007-2008년)에서 59.0개체(2011-2012년)로 감소하였으며, 주요 취식지역에서 확인된 개체수는 평균 77.7개체에서 24.1개체로 감소하여 월동개체군의 감소폭에 비해 주요 취식지역의 이용 개체수의 감소폭이 더 크게 나타났다. 유형별 분석에서는 가족군에 비해 무리군의 개체수가 많이 감소한 것으로 나타났으나, 홍도평 지역의 가족군 이용 개체수는 변화가 나타나지 않았다(Mann-Whitney test. Z=-0.26, p=0.979). 그리고 과거 다수의 재두루미가 주요 취식지역으로 이용하였던 송포동과 평동지역은 2012-2013년 조사에서는 거의 이용하지 않는 것으로 나타났다. 이는 위 지역의 개발행위(예: 제 2자유로 건설 등)와 깊은 연관성이 있는 것으로 생각된다. Han-river estuary in Gimpo and Goyang city is well known as one of the most important wintering and stopover sites for migrating White-naped Crane (Grus vipio) in Korea. Nowadays, habitat quality of this area is getting worse due to serious development pressure and high human disturbances. So, we wanted to know whether development actions affected total wintering population change in Han-river estuary and feeding group pattern of White-naped Crane in main feeding habitats between the 2007-2008 and 2011-2012 wintering period. Average wintering population was decreased 124.9 to 59.0 and population of main feeding site also decreased 77.7 to 24.1. But decrease rate of main feeding site population was higher than total wintering population. Non-family feeding population was more decrease than family feeding population in the flock type analysis. But family feeding population of Hongdopyong was maintained from past and present (Mann-Whitney test. Z=-0.26, p=0.979). However, almost all White-naped Crane din not use both feeding sites, Pyong-dong and Songpo-dong, where were deteriorated habitat quality by human act.

      • PLD 박막의 물리적 성질

        한용진,조봉균,정재훈,이수빈,박해윤,이태기,채희백,홍진수 순천향대학교 기초과학연구소 1998 순천향자연과학연구 논문집 Vol.4 No.2

        Thin amorphous carbon films were deposited by a Q-switched Nd;YAG 532nm with beam power density of ?? on the high purity graphite (99.7%). The pressure of vacuum chamber was ?? Torr. In order to estimate the quality of the Pulsed Laser Deposition films one of the most important optical properties, bandgap energy, was characterized by transmission and reflection in the range of the visible, and an optical direct bandgap energy of 2.45eV and indirect bandgap energy 0.36eV were obtained. Surface morphology of amorphous film was investigated by AFM (Atomic Force Microscopy). Its surface roughness is 70nm. Comparing our results with the published values in the literature we have confidence that our films show the good quality for optical properties.

      • 비전시스템을 이용한 인간형 축구로봇에 관한 연구

        노수희;김한정;김용태 한경대학교 2007 論文集 Vol.39 No.-

        In this paper a humanoid soccer robot using vision system is presented. Soccer robot has 23 degrees of freedom and consists of various sensors such as IR and CCD camera, a remote controller and bluetooth module for the wireless telecommunication. We propose a soccer algorithm of humanoid robot in the various environments. The soccer algorithm is designed based on image processing and path planning. We verify our approach on a developed small humanoid robot in an experimental environment. The experimental result shows that the humanoid soccer robot plays soccer with a stable walking.

      • Candida albicans菌의 生育을 抑制하는 韓藥材 探索에 關한 硏究

        성연수,한영환,이태균 동국대학교 경주대학 1995 東國論集 Vol.14 No.-

        Thirty-six medicinal herbs and 14 prescribed herb medicines which have usually been used for treatment of reducing fever, purging intense heat, and detoxication were screened for antifungal activity against Candida albicans which causing Leukorrhea. Minimal inhibitory concentrations of water- and ethanol-soluble extracts of Hwangbaek (Phellodendron amurense) and Hwangkeum (Scutellaria baicalensis) were determined. The water-soluble extracts of Hwangyon (Coptis japonica), Hwangbaek (P. amurense), and Hwangkeum (S. baicalensis) showed antifungal activities against C. albicans. The water- and ethanol-soluble extracts of Hwangbaek (P. amurense) and Hwangkeum (S. baicalensis) showed antifungal activities. With the water-soluble extract of Hwangbaek (P. amurense) and Hwangkeum (S. baicalensis), minimal inhibitory concentrations (MICs) against C. albicans were 10 and 20㎎/ml, respectively. With the ethanol-soluble ones of Hwangbaek (P. amurense) and Hwangkeum (S. baicalensis), MICs were 5 ㎎/ml and 10 ㎎/ml, respectively. The prescribed herb medicines, sambohwan, showed antifungal activity against C. albicans.

      • 고체발효기를 이용한 농산폐기물의 퇴비화에 따른 물리화학적 및 미생물상 변화

        강태수,안문섭,한동준,이해승 도립 강원전문대학 1999 道立 江原專門大學 論文集 Vol.2 No.-

        This study was performed to evaluate the composting process of agricultural wastes using the solid state fermentor at the general optimum composting conditions. The changes of physico-chemical and microbiological flora in the reactant during the composting time were investigated. The results were summarized as follows : From the results of proximate composition analysis of fermentation enzyme, the content of moisture, crude ash and total carbohydrate were 2.29, 67.57 and 22.69%, respectively. The number of thermophilic bacteria and actinomycetes in the enzyme were 2.6×10^(4) and 4.1×10^(5) respectively. During the composting time, the content of moisture in all wastes was decreased but acorn waste was not changed. The generation of maximum CO_(2) was in the range of 1,500∼10,000ppm after 12∼36hrs of composting time and then was gradually fallen. The C/N ratios of the Injin murgwort, arrow root and mushroom media waste were increased, but acorn waste was decreased. The contents of inorganic components(P_(2)O_(5), K_(2)O, CaO, and MgO) in the Injin murgwort, arrow root and mushroom media waste were a little decreased, but acorn and hole wastes were increased. The changes of thermophilic bacteria, in the Iniin-murgwort and arrow root waste showed big diversity while acorn and hof waste were slowly decreased. However the population number of thermophilic actinomycetes in the acorn waste was increased until for 24 hrs and then gradually decreased. The population number of thermophilic bacteria and actinomycetes showed not much difference.

        고포도당이 백서 사구체 메산지움 배양세포에서 p38 MAPK 활성화 및 Fibronectin 생성에 미치는 영향

        유태현 ( Yu Tae Hyeon ),허종호 ( Heo Jong Ho ),류동열 ( Lyu Dong Yeol ),김현욱 ( Kim Hyeon Ug ),이수현 ( Lee Su Hyeon ),김진주 ( Kim Jin Ju ),정동섭 ( Jeong Dong Seob ),최규헌 ( Choe Gyu Heon ),이호영 ( Lee Ho Yeong ),한대석 ( Han 대한신장학회 2003 Kidney Research and Clinical Practice Vol.22 No.5

        목 적 : 고포도당으로 자극한 백서 메산지움 배양세포에서 p38 mitogen activated protein kinase (MAPK)의 활성화와 p38 MAPK의 상부와 하부인자로 알려져 있는 MAPK kinase 3/6 (MKK3/6)와 c-AMP responsive element binding protein (CREB)의 활성화, 그리고 fibronectin 합성을 자극 시간에 따라 관찰하고, p38 MAPK 경로와 fibronectin 합성 사이의 연관성을 규명함으로서 당뇨병성 신증의 병태생리를 규명하고자 하였다. 방 법 : 백서 메산지움 배양세포를 정상 포도당 (5.6 mM), 고포도당 (30 mM), 또는 정상 포도당+만니톨 (24.4 mM)로 자극한 후 첫째 p38 MAPK; 둘째 p38 MAPK의 상부 인자인 MKK3/6; 셋째 p38 MAPK의 하부인자인 CREB; 넷째 MAPK phosphatase-1 (MKP-1)의 변화를 자극 시간 (3분-48시간)에 따라 Western blot을 이용하여 관찰하였으며, 다섯째 fibronectin의 변화는 RT-PCR과 ELISA를 이용하여 확인하였다. 결 과 : 고포도당으로 자극한 백서 사구체 메산지움 배양세포에서 p38 MAPK 경로가 활성화 되었다. Total p38 MAPK 단백은 변화가 없었으나, 활성화된 phospho-p38 MAPK 단백은 고포도당군에서 자극 10분 후부터 정상 포도당군에 비해 의의있게 증가되었으며 (평균 1.9배), phospho-CREB 단백 역시 고포도당군에서 자극 10분 후부터 의미있게 증가되었다 (평균 2.5배). 이에 비해 p38 MAPK의 상부인자인 phospho-MKK3/6는 고포도당군에서 자극 3분 후부터 의의있게 증가되었다 (평균 2.4배). 또한, MKP-1 단백 발현은 고포도당군에서 p38 MAPK의 활성이 증가하기 시작한 시기와 동일한 시기 (자극 10분 후)부터 증가하기 시작하였다 (평균 1.9배). Fibronectin mRNA와 세포 배양액내 fibronectin은 고포도당군에서 자극 48시간 후에 각각 1.7배와 1.5배 증가되었으며, 이러한 증가는 p38 MAPK 억제제인 SB203580 (1 μM)에 의해 각각 73%와 69% 억제되었다. 결 론 : 고포도당으로 자극한 백서 사구체 메산지움 배양세포에서 p38 MAPK 경로의 활성화를 확인하였으며, p38 MAPK 억제제가 고포도당에 의한 fibronectin의 합성 증가를 억제시키는 것으로 보아 당뇨병성 신증에서 관찰되어지는 fibronectin의 축적에 p38 MAPK 경로가 관여할 것으로 생각된다. Background : The p38 mitogen-activated protein kinase (MAPK) pathway is activated by several stress factors, potentially leading to cellular apoptosis and growth. Little is known about the pattern of p38 MAPK pathway activation in mesangial cells under high glucose conditions. We examined the activity and expression of p38 MAPK members, 1x78 MAPK, MAPK kinase 3/6 (MKK3/6), c-AMP responsive element binding protein (CREE), and MAPK phosphatase-l (MKP-1) in cultured rnesangial cells exposed to high glucose. Methods : Mesangial cells were subcultured from rat glomeruli isolated by sieving technique. After serum restriction for 48 hours rnesangial cells were exposed to 5.6 mM glucose (low glucose, LG), 5.6 mM glucose+24.4 mM mannitol (LG+M), or 30 mM glucose (high glucose, HG) for 3 minutes to 48 hours with or without SU203580. Western blot was performed to determine the activity and protein expression of p38 MAPK members. R`I-I`CR and ELISA were performed for fibronectin mRNA expression and fibronectin synthesis, respectively. Results : p38 MAPK and CREB activities were significantly increased in rnesangial cells exposed to FIG compared with LG or LG+M after 10 minutes and was sustained at higher levels to 48 hours (p<0.05), but total p38 MAPK and CREB protein expressions did not differ. MKP--1 showed a similar pattern as p 3 MAPK and CREE (p<O.O.i). MKK3/6 acitvity was significantly higher in HG cells after 3 minutes and remained at higher levels throught the study period (p<0.05). Fibronectin mRNA expression and fibronectin synthesis were significantly increased in mesangial cells exposed to HG after 48 hours (p<0.05). SB203580 (1 pM) pretreatment for 1 hour significantly reduced HG-induced fibronectin mRNA expression and fibronectin synthesis by 73% and 69%, respectively (p<0.05). Conclusion : p38 MAPK activity was increased in mesangial cells exposed to HG in parallel with increased MKK3/6 activity, resulting in CREB activation and increased fibronectin synthesis. This activated p38 MAPK may play a role in the pathogenesis of diabetic nephropathy.

      • 급성 간질성 신염과 동반된 신 실질 연반증

        한인미,기연경,이은영,이충근,한승규,허수진,유태현 이화여자대학교 의과학연구소 2015 EMJ (Ewha medical journal) Vol.38 No.1

        Malakoplakia is an uncommon chronic granulomatous inflammatory disease which is associated with immunocompromised conditions such as malignancy, autoimmune disease, chronic alcohol intake, poorly controlled diabetes and long-term steroid use. Malakoplakia can occur at various sites, most commonly in the genitourinary tract including urinary bladder and the ureter. Renal parenchymal involvement is relatively uncommon, accounting for 15% of all malakoplakia. A few cases of renal malakoplakia have been reported in Korea, and only one case was accompanied by acute kidney injury. Here we report an 80-year-old female patient with renal parenchymal malakoplakia and acute interstitial nephritis presented as acute kidney injury with literature review.

      • CITIS 지원 기술정보관리 시스템의 설계

        정석찬,한태창,서범수,조장혁,주경준 한국경영과학회 1998 한국경영과학회 학술대회논문집 Vol.- No.1

        CITIS(Contractor Integrated Technical Information Service) is a contractor's developed service to provide electronic access and/or delivery of contractually required information. CITIS satisfies one of the major CALS objectives to furnish a single-entry point for authorized access to contractor-generated Contract Data Requirement List(CDRL) data. A critical requirement for the practical implementation of the CITIS concept is the ability to access multiple existing heterogeneous databases in a fashion transparent to the CITIS user. In this paper, we will propose a prototype system model for CITIS, and discuss the system architecture of proposed CITIS system as a global information management system for distributed and heterogeneous local information systems. Furthermore, we will discuss about the required server module and using-scenario of proposed CITIS system.
